Location & Description

The property enjoys a convenient position only about quarter of a mile from the centre of Great Malvern and therefore within walking distance of a comprehensive range of amenities including shops and banks, Waitrose supermarket, the renowned theatre and cinema complex and the Splash leisure pool and gymnasium. There are further facilities in the busy nearby centre of Malvern Link which is also within walking distance. Here there are two service stations, a Co-op and Lidl supermarkets, a bank and takeaways. Malvern's most popular pub The Nags Head is only a minute away on foot. Transport communications are excellent. Malvern Link railway station is only about ten minutes walk and Junction 7 of the M5 motorway at Worcester is about seven miles.



For those who enjoy walking the dog Malvern Link common is literally on the doorstep. There is also an excellent choice of schools at both primary and secondary levels in the immediate area.

14 Oxford Road is a delightfully situated Victorian, end of terrace residence situated overlooking common land to the east aspect and affording views across the Severn Valley.



The property is initially set back behind a planted foregarden with a wrought iron perimeter and a pedestrian gate opening onto a blue brick pedestrian path leading to a wooden front door that opens to well presented, light and airy rooms set over two floors and comprising in more detail of





Sitting Room 4.42m (14ft 3in) max into recess x 3.49m (11ft 3in) max

Double glazed sash window to front overlooking common land. Flowing throughout this space is a wood effect laminate floor and a focal point is the period cast iron fireplace, grate and mantel with a slate hearth. Set to the left of this fireplace is a useful recessed cupboard with shelving over. Ceiling light point, coving to ceiling, radiator and archway to



Inner Hall

Stairs to first floor. Door to



Dining Room 3.66m (11ft 10in) x 3.10m (10ft) min

Open plan space conveniently situated adjacent to the kitchen. Glazed sash window overlooking the courtyard style garden. A cast iron grate is set into a feature fireplace with mantel and hearth and to either side are fitted cupboards with useable space and shelving. Entrance to



Kitchen 2.45m (7ft 11in) x 2.27m (7ft 4in)

Fitted with a range of gloss fronted drawer and cupboard base units with chrome handles and worktop over set into which is a twin bowl sink unit with mixer tap under a glazed window to side. Matching wall units and stainless steel shelving with underlighting. One of the cupboards could be removed and previously contained a slimline dishwasher so plumbing is available. Inset ceiling spotlights, splashbacks. Wall mounted heating control point. Double glazed wooden door giving access to outside. Space and connection point for undercounter fridge. Five ring stainless steel gas HOB with extractor over and single OVEN under.



First Floor



Landing

Ceiling light point, useful storage cupboard with double doors and shelving. Doors to



Bedroom 1 3.35m (10ft 10in) min x 3.44m (11ft 1in)

Positioned to the front of the house and being a good size double bedroom with views over common land to the Severn Valley beyond through a sash window. Useful recess where a wardrobe could be installed but currently fitted with hanging rails and access to loft space above. Ceiling light point, radiator and cast iron fireplace a mantel.



Bedroom 2 3.69m (11ft 11in) x 2.32m (7ft 6in)

Glazed sash window to rear, ceiling light point, radiator. A further well proportioned bedroom.



Bathroom

Refitted with a modern white close coupled WC with shelf over. Vanity wash hand basin with mixer tap and cupboards under. Bath with mixer taps and thermostatically controlled shower over. Tiled splashbacks, inset ceiling spotlights, glazed window to rear and radiator. Access to loft space. Chrome heated towel rail.



Outside

There is a courtyard style garden with paved area and light point. Gated pedestrian access to a rear corridor that gives access to Lygon Bank and to the front of the property. Opening from the courtyard is a



Utility Space 1.18m (3ft 10in) x 1.75m (5ft 8in)

Currently fitted with a tiled floor and worktop under which there is space and connection point for washing machine. Wall mounted central heating boiler and ceiling light point and power. Attached to the utility room is a further brick built STORE with window.
